Market Trends Shaping the Time of Flight (ToF) Sensors Market Dynamics
1. Increasing demand for 3D imaging technology: With the rise of applications in industries such as automotive, healthcare, and consumer electronics, there is a growing demand for ToF sensors to enable precise 3D imaging capabilities.
2. Integration of ToF sensors in smartphones: Manufacturers are incorporating ToF sensors in smartphones for applications such as augmented reality, facial recognition, and depth sensing, driving the growth in the consumer electronics segment.
3. Advancements in sensor technology: Continuous innovations in ToF sensor technology are leading to improved performance, accuracy, and energy efficiency, expanding their use in various industries.
4. Growing adoption in automotive industry: ToF sensors are increasingly being used in advanced driver-assistance systems (ADAS) and autonomous vehicles for applications like collision avoidance, parking assistance, and gesture recognition.
5. Increasing focus on robotics and drones: ToF sensors are essential components in robotics and drones for obstacle detection, mapping, and navigation, leading to a surge in demand in these markets.

The Time of Flight (ToF) Sensors Market Analysis by types is segmented into:
- Direct ToF Sensors
- Indirect ToF Sensors
Time of Flight (ToF) Sensors measure the time taken for a signal (usually a light or sound wave) to travel to an object and back, providing distance information. There are two main types of ToF Sensors: Direct ToF Sensors directly measure the time of flight of the signal, while Indirect ToF Sensors use other methods to calculate the time of flight. Both types of sensors are used in various industries such as automotive, consumer electronics, and industrial automation for applications like gesture recognition and distance sensing.
The Time of Flight (ToF) Sensors Market Industry Research by Application is segmented into:
- Mobile Handsets
- Industrial Automation
- Security and Surveillance
- Automotive
- Others
Time of Flight (ToF) Sensors are used in a variety of applications including mobile handsets for gesture recognition and 3D imaging, in industrial automation for object detection and monitoring, in security and surveillance systems for people tracking, in automotive for collision avoidance and driver monitoring, and in other applications such as robotics and healthcare. The ToF sensors provide accurate distance measurement and are versatile in their usage across different industries for improving efficiency and safety.
